Overview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ablet

Diclofenac/Paracetamol 50mg/325mg tablets offer pain relief. This medication targets pain and inflammation associated with con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and osteoarthritis. It also provides relief from muscle aches, back pain, dental pain, and ear/throat discomfort. Administer this medication with food to minimize stomach upset. Always follow your physician's prescribed dosage and duration. Exceeding the recommended dose or treatment period is inadvisable. Potential side effects include nausea, vomiting, abdominal pain, appetite loss, indigestion, and diarrhea.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ant immediate consultation with your doctor, who can advise on management strategies. This medication may not be appropriate for everyone. Individuals with pre-existing heart, kidney, liver conditions, or stomach ulcers should inform their doctor before commencing treatment. To ensure safe usage, disclose all other medications currently being taken to your physician.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als must seek medical advice prior to using this medicine.

How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ablet works:

Each Dice P 50mg/325mg tablet unites diclofenac and paracetamol, two active ingredients that alleviate pain, fever, and inflammation by inhibiting the body's pain-signaling molecules.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ol while taking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Using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ets during pregnancy poses a confirmed risk to fetal development and is therefore inadvisable. In exceptional, life-threatening circumstances, a physician might prescribe it if the pot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Always se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Administration of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ets while breastfeeding appears to pose minimal risk. Available data from human studies indicate insignificant harm to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ets can lead to adverse reactions, potentially impairing driving ability. Some individuals may experience headaches, blurred vision, dizziness, or drowsiness as side effects, thus impacting their capacity to operate a vehicle.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ets, as dosage modification may be necessary. A physician's consultation is advised.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ician for guidance.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ets are contraindicated in individuals with severe or active liver disease.

What if you forget to take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ablet :

Should you forget a dose of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ablet,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ablet

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ets combine diclofenac and paracetamol to relieve pain and inflammation. This combination works by reducing inflammation-causing substances. Paracetamol's rapid action provides immediate symptom relief until the diclofenac takes effect.
While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ets are generally safe, some patients may experience side effects such as nausea, vomiting, stomach pain, heartburn, or diarrhea. Less common or rare side effects are also possible. Report any persistent issues to your doctor.
Continue taking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ets for chronic pain as directed by your doctor. For short-term pain, you may stop taking them once the pain subsides.
Nausea and vomiting are possible side effects of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ablets. Taking the tablets with food, milk, or antacids may help prevent nausea. Avoid fatty or fried foods. If vomiting occurs, sip small amounts of water or other fluids frequently. Persistent vomiting or signs of dehydration (dark, strong-smelling urine, infrequent urination) require immediate medical attention. Consult your doctor before taking any other medication.
Dizziness (lightheadedness, faintness, weakness, or unsteadiness) is a possible side effect of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ablets. Rest is recommended if dizziness occurs; resume activity when you feel recovered.
Prolonged use of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ablets can harm the kidneys. This is because painkillers reduce prostaglandins, chemicals vital for kidney protection. Therefore, Dice P is not advised for individuals with pre-existing kidney conditions.
Patients allergic to painkillers (NSAIDs) or any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ablet ingredient should not use it. This medication should be avoided by those with a history of stomach ulcers, active stomach ulcers/bleeding, heart failure, high blood pressure, liver disease, or kidney disease.
Yes, it's safe to take Dice P 50mg/325mg tablets concurrently with vitamin B-complex supplements. Dice P treats pain, while the B vitamins may address any nutritional deficiencies contributing to the pain.
Exceeding the recommended dose of Dice P 50mg/325mg Tablets increases the risk of side effects such as nausea, vomiting, heartburn, indigestion, and diarrhea, and may cause long-term kidney damage. If your pain worsens or isn't relieved by the prescribed dosage, consult your doctor.
